This just came across the email "...The MEC administration approached Flight Operations management last week and asked that they reconsider their decision to vaccinate DC-9 pilots. Flight Operations, after consultation with Network Planning, reevaluated the issue and has revised previous guidance. Effective immediately, the requirement for DC-9 pilots to receive the yellow fever vaccination has been rescinded. The requirement remains in effect for all other pilots. DC-9 pilots who transition to other fleets in the future will be required to receive the yellow fever vaccination at that time."
